My travels so far

In March 2017 about 3 years ago, I made one of the biggest decisions of my life. I quit my comfortable Product Manager job in San Francisco and flew to Cancรบn on a one-way ticket with all my possessions fitting in a 40L backpack.

Since then I’ve backpacked my way through Central America (you can read my retrospective blog post here) , South America, South East Asia, Europe, the Middle East and only spent a week in New Zealand (Shame!). You’ll notice I still haven’t traveled to Africa during this trip yet either (Double shame!). But I’m happy to say that I’m nowhere near done traveling! I still have in mind to continue the digital nomad lifestyle for another 3 years. And who knows, once I reach 5 years, my goal may then be to continue for another 5!
